Could former Rangers captain Steven Davis return to the Scottish Premiership and Ibrox?

The mere thought of Steven Davis should have Rangers fans looking back to better times.

The Northern Irishman led The Gers to three successive Scottish Premiership titles between 2008 and 2011. And despite jumping ship after they were demoted to the fourth tier in 2012, joining Premier League newcomers Southampton, Davis remains a hugely popular figure at Ibrox.

So he would be welcomed back with open arms by the vast majority should he return to Rangers in the autumn of his career. And speaking to a fan over the international break, Davis himself has admitted that a second spell in Glasgow is not entirely off the cards.

According to Sky Sports back in April, Rangers had considered bringing Davis back to Ibrox this summer.

And considering that the former Aston Villa and Fulham man has less than a year left on his contract, don’t rule out the 33-year-old wearing the royal blue of Rangers once again this time next year.

Davis has not featured in any of Southampton’s Premier League games so far in 2018/19 but could bring vital experience and big-game know-how to Ibrox. Rangers have already brought back Allan McGregor and Kyle Lafferty so why not their former skipper too?
